Double metaphosphates of the composition MNi(PO3)(3) (M = Na or K) were pre
pared by spontaneous crystallization from melts in the M2O-P2O5-NiO system.
Their thermal properties were studied, and the IR spectra were analyzed. T
he complete X-ray structure analysis of the compounds synthesized was perfo
rmed. The NaNi(PO3)(3) crystals are orthorhombic with the unit-cell paramet
ers a = 13.781(2) Angstrom, b = 10.584(2) Angstrom, c = 9.873(1) Angstrom,
sp. gr. Pcca. The KNi(PO3)(3) crystals belong to the sp. gr. R3 with the un
it-cell parameters a = 10.076(2) Angstrom and c = 9.623(5) Angstrom. The st
ructures of the studied phosphates are compared with the structures of the
